Does the wind deflector matter?
How the wind deflector works Just divert the rain and wind away from your van windows Make the indoor environment more comfortable. Deflectors also help prevent van windows from fogging up when it rains; they help reduce condensation in winter and also reduce sun glare on the side windows.

Do windshields affect insurance?
Do windshields affect insurance?Wind deflectors are usually Manufacturer’s accessories And your insurance company is unlikely to raise your premiums for installing them. That said, they are body modifications, so you should still notify your insurance company if a windshield is added.

What is channel better or stick to?
Less understated look – Taped sunshades are located entirely out of the window, so they usually protrude a little more than the in-channel deflectors. If you’re looking for a tighter, understated style, In-channel episodes Might be a better option.

Why is it windy when I drive?
wind noise is caused by changes in air pressure. The air pressure outside the car is now lower than the air inside the car. …if there is room, air from inside the car will use these gaps to escape, creating audible wind noise. The aerodynamics of the vehicle also have a large impact on wind noise.
